  • Patent number: 11197743
    Abstract: A method for generating a prosthesis or partial prosthesis based on digital data using a plurality of teeth (10) and a prosthesis base (12) to be manufactured, characterized in that the generatively or subtractively generated teeth (10) and/or the generatively or subtractively generated prosthesis base (12) are manufactured having oversize, apart from regions of the teeth (10) and the prosthesis base (12) on which the teeth (10) and the prosthesis base (12) abut against each another and/or are joined or connected to each other, and in that the teeth (10) and/or the prosthesis base (12) are subsequently brought to the desired original dimension, in particular milled, with at least partial removal of the oversize (30, 32).
    Type: Grant
    Filed: August 8, 2017
    Date of Patent: December 14, 2021
    Assignee: Ivoclar Vivadent AG
    Inventors: Alexander Faust, Philipp Muhmenthaler
  • Publication number: 20210255600
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for producing a dental restoration, comprising the steps of generating (S101) a three-dimensional dataset for describing the spatial shape of the dental restoration in a blank; adding (S102) the spatial shape of the dental restoration to a dataset of the blank; and integrating (S103) spatial data for holding pins for fixing the dental restoration into the three-dimensional dataset of the blank by a machine learning algorithm (103).
    Type: Application
    Filed: February 18, 2021
    Publication date: August 19, 2021
    Inventor: Alexander Faust

  • Publication number: 20190167392
    Abstract: The invention relates to a method for producing a prosthesis or partial prosthesis based on digital data, using multiple teeth present in a dental arch (14) and a prosthesis base to be produced, characterized in that the prosthesis base is rough-milled by means of a milling tool, i.e. is milled in a first step, and in that the prosthesis base present as a semi-finished product, in particular in regions of the prosthesis base on which the teeth and the prosthesis base abut against each another and/or are to be bonded to each other, is partially milled, i.e. is milled in a second step, by means of an in particular different milling tool, thereby being brought to a target height which corresponds to the desired bonding gap between the prosthesis base and the tooth or dental arch (14).
    Type: Application
    Filed: August 8, 2017
    Publication date: June 6, 2019
    Inventors: Alexander FAUST, Philipp MUHMENTHALER
